Title:
PRESSURE SENSOR DRIVING CIRCUIT

Abstract:

To obtain an accurate and small sensor driving circuit by using a digital control signal where a temperature signal from a thermally sensitive means for measuring temperature of the sensor circuit is binary-coded, by performing digital control, and by compensating the temperature of a sensor.

A semiconductor pressure sensor 20 is calibrated at each preset temperature, and the gain adjustment resistance value and offset adjustment resistance value of the pressure sensor 20 in a specific temperature range are stored into a CPU 33. When pressure is measured, the temperature of the pressure sensor 20 is simultaneously detected by a thermally sensitive resistor 31, an analog signal from the thermally sensitive resistor 31 is binary-coded by an A/D converter 32 and is converted to a digital signal for sending to the CPU 33, and the offset adjustment resistance value and the gain adjustment resistance value are determined according to data being subjected to temperature calibration and storage in advance. The digital signal corresponding to the determined values is sent to a digital trimmer 34, and the resistance value of each terminal being connected to an addition circuit 43 and a non-inverted amplification circuit 42 are changed and adjusted, thus adjusting the gain of the sensor 20.
